Runbook: account recovery for Keyturn, our secrets-rotation utility. New folks: if a rotation job fails mid-run, the operator account may auto-lock to prevent partial writes. First, confirm the job state is "halted" in the Keyturn dashboard, then request a recovery session from the on-call lead. The recovery flow prompts for the team passphrase before re-enabling rotation; never paste it into chat. For the current cycle, the passphrase is:

vault phrase of fajef-yaduf = zorox-gorael-oliael-sorax-ulador-sorius

Follow-up from the Lindqvist checkout outage: the tax-rate lookup cache in Pergola served stale county rates for almost six hours because the refresh job silently died and nothing noticed. Action item for on-call: wire the refresh loop into the heartbeat monitor and add an alert when entries exceed max staleness. Also, sanity-check the TTLs — they were clearly set by vibes. Current values for reference are shown below.

tuning table, yahap-hahip:
BUDGETS = {
    "praiel": 88,
    "quenox": 61,
    "nordor": 332,
    "gorix": 835,
    "ruswyn": 186,
}

// PodProof feed validator — client setup.
// This block initializes the connection to CastSentry, our internal
// service that checks podcast RSS feeds for malformed enclosures,
// missing episode GUIDs, and bad duration tags. Retries are capped
// at three with exponential backoff; anything beyond that is logged
// and skipped, per the Larkfield team's guidance. The client reads
// its credentials at startup. The key for the staging instance follows.

API key for kajep-fawig: qvz7-OK2vLSz

Ticket #2907 — Signature check fails on report builder export

Support: customers exporting from the Tallyvane report builder see a signature verification error after the sorting-stability patch. The patch changed row ordering in grouped exports, which altered the serialized payload, so exports signed before the patch now fail verification against cached manifests. Advise customers to regenerate reports; old exports cannot be re-verified. Fresh exports are signed with the key below.

signing key of fadug-haweg = bky19_x2JJNa4RuE34mQa9TgK